Good luck on the mid 8s next season. I have no doubt you will get there. Really impressive you are doing this at 3900lbs. I can't believe the trans is surviving.

I would shallow stage just once to run the number. My experience has shown me that deep staging vs shallow staging is worth .1 right there--which would mean a 8.93 with no other changes.
